
joiz receives funding from Creathor Venture
Zurich-based cross-media platform joiz has secured funding from Creathor Venture.
The investment will support further development of joiz, which produces interactive cross-media entertainment programmes for young people. The service combines TV with web and mobile media. All three are synchronised in real-time, allowing interactive formats and cross-media advertising campaigns.
The new deal will allow joiz to benefit from Creathor’s network in the new media, advertising and mobile markets, through portfolio companies such as Netbiscuits, aka-aki, Sofialys, DIVA and Doodle.
